in the dielectric artifact topic its mentioned that at 1.5 T the wave length is 52 cm , at 3 T 26 cm and 7 T it is 11 cm.
Just I want to know how the length of the wave is calculated.
And how the wave length bigger in lower Tesla machines?

Wavelength is velocity divided by frequency. For electromagnetic radiation, velocity is the speed of light. Because the frequency is smaller in lower Tesla machines, the wavelength is longer.
